MA Plans See Slower Growth Rate in 2025
- Joe Russell
- Apr 23
- 1 min read
MA enrollment reached 51.5 percent of eligible beneficiaries for 2025, a slight increase from 50.8 percent in 2024. As of March 2025, MA enrollment, including Prescription Drug plans, totaled 34.6 million, a 3.8 percent increase from the previous year, reflecting a slowdown compared to the previous year's 6.5 percent growth. UnitedHealth remains the dominant insurer, holding 28.7 percent of the MA market, followed by Humana, CVS, and Elevance Health. Although the overall growth rate has slowed, MA plans continue to show strong penetration across most states, with notable gains in California, Texas, and Florida.
